Abee (meteorite)
Abee is an enstatite chondrite meteorite that fell on 9 June 1952 in Alberta, Canada. History The Abee meteorite fell at 11:05 p.m. on 9 June 1952. A stone of was recovered from a deep crater. It was found five days later in Harry Buryn's wheat field located in the community of Abee, Alberta, Canada; which is located in Thorhild County, along the Canadian National Railway and Highway 63, north of Thorhild and from Boyle. Classification Abee is classified as an enstatite chondrite with a petrologic type 4, thus belonging to the group EH4. It is the only example in the world of an EH4 impact-melt breccia meteorite. Enstatite Chondrite
Enstatite chondrites (E-type chondrites) are a rare form of meteorite, rich in the mineral enstatite. Only about 200 E-Type chondrites are currently known, comprising about 2% of the chondrites that fall on Earth.Norton, O.R. and Chitwood, L.A. Field Guide to Meteors and Meteorites, Springer-Verlag, London 2008 There are two main subtypes: EH and EL, classified based on their iron content. Origin E-type chondrites are among the most chemically redox, reduced rocks known, with most of their iron taking the form of metal or sulfide rather than an oxide. They tend to be high in the mineral enstatite (MgSiO3), from which they derive their name. Based on spectral analysis, it has been suggested that the asteroid 16 Psyche may be the common parent for this type of meteorite. Composition Unlike most other chondrites, the minerals in enstatite chondrites contain almost no iron oxide; they are the most oxygen-poor silicate rocks known. Meteorite Fall
A meteorite fall, also called an observed fall, is a meteorite collected after its fall from outer space was observed by people or automated devices. Any other meteorite is called a "find". There are more than 1,100 documented falls listed in widely used databases, most of which have specimens in modern collections. , the Meteoritical Bulletin Database had 1211 confirmed falls. Importance Observed meteorite falls are important for several reasons. Material from observed falls has not been subjected to terrestrial weathering, making the find a better candidate for scientific study. Historically, observed falls were the most compelling evidence supporting the extraterrestrial origin of meteorites. Furthermore, observed fall discoveries are a better representative sample of the types of meteorites which fall to Earth. Breccia
Breccia () is a rock composed of large angular broken fragments of minerals or rocks cemented together by a fine-grained matrix. The word has its origins in the Italian language, in which it means "rubble". A breccia may have a variety of different origins, as indicated by the named types including sedimentary breccia, tectonic breccia, igneous breccia, impact breccia, and hydrothermal breccia. A megabreccia is a breccia composed of very large rock fragments, sometimes kilometers across, which can be formed by landslides, impact events, or caldera collapse. Types Breccia is composed of coarse rock fragments held together by cement or a fine-grained matrix. Like conglomerate, breccia contains at least 30 percent of gravel-sized particles (particles over 2mm in size), but it is distinguished from conglomerate because the rock fragments have sharp edges that have not been worn down. Thorhild, Alberta
Thorhild is a hamlet in Alberta, Canada within Thorhild County. It is located at the intersection of Highway 18 and Highway 827, approximately north of the City of Edmonton. Thorhild was formerly a village until April 1, 2009, when it dissolved and became a hamlet within the County of Thorhild No. 7. It originally incorporated as a village on December 31, 1949. The Alberta and Great Waterways Railway paid $480 for the original townsite on July 16, 1914.
